WebDenotative meaning only names the object without indicating its positive or negative qualities. Words like table, book, account, and meeting are denotative by nature. Connotative meaning, on the other hand, contains qualitative judgments and personal reactions. Words like honest, competent, cheap, sincere, etc., are connotative by nature. WebWe refer to these other meanings as the connotative meaning .Typically, the connotative meaning of a word has more of an emotional association and is more likely to trigger an emotional response than the denotative meaning.
